Contour Farming
An agricultural technique where farming practices like plowing are done parallel to the contours of the land, aimed at reducing soil erosion.
Terracing
The practice of creating flat platforms on sloped land, often used in agriculture to reduce soil erosion and support water conservation.
Water Pollution
The contamination of water bodies (e.g., lakes, rivers, oceans, aquifers) by harmful substances or heat, negatively affecting aquatic ecosystems and human health.
Agricultural Chemicals
Substances such as fertilizers, herbicides, and pesticides used in farming to enhance plant growth and protect crops from pests and diseases.
